13 hands-on demos to build on Gemini Enterprise Agent Platform
Google has released 13 demos showcasing the capabilities of its Gemini Enterprise Agent Platform. This platform allows for building, scaling, governing, and optimizing AI agents. Developers can install the Agents CLI into their preferred coding agent, granting it immediate expertise in the ADK and Agent Platform. By describing desired agents in plain English, developers can have their coding agents scaffold, evaluate, deploy, and monitor these agents directly from their editor.The demos cover various aspects, starting with building foundational agents using the code-first ADK, including conversational agents and event-driven approval agents with human-in-the-loop workflows. They also demonstrate connecting agents to data sources via the Model Context Protocol and creating dynamic, visual user interfaces with Agent-to-UI. Scaling capabilities include deploying stateful data science agents to Agent Runtime and building long-running agents that can pause and resume. Governance features focus on securing the agent lifecycle through secure coding practices and controlling agent access with Agent Gateway. Finally, optimization demos highlight driving agent quality through an evaluation flywheel and building cross-language multi-agent pipelines. The platform supports orchestration across different agent frameworks like CrewAI and LangGraph.
